Do I need an appointment at the DMV NJ for registration?

License/ID and registration renewals that can’t be completed online require an appointment. Renewals are not available on a walk-in basis.

How do I make an appointment at the DMV NJ?

To make an appointment for any service, customers should log on to NJMVC.gov and scroll down to the “Schedule an Appointment” box or use the “Make Appointment” menu header. Appointments are scheduled a rolling 30-day basis.

Do I need an appointment to renew my registration in NJ?

Most registration renewals can be completed online at NJMVC.gov . Appointments are offered only for those who have tried to renew their registration online, but are not eligible, necessitating an in-person visit to an MVC Vehicle Center.

Is there a grace period for registration renewal in NJ?

Expiration Dates Due to COVID-19 Effective immediately, the following documents, if expiring between March 13 and May 31, have been extended to July 31. Documents expiring June 30 are extended two months to August 31, and those expiring July 31 are extended to September 30.

Is there an extension for car registration in NJ?

Motor Vehicle Commission spokesperson William Connolly said there are “no plans to extend expiration dates further” and that “no extensions will be in place as of January 1, 2021.”

Can you register a vehicle online in NJ?

If you want to apply for a new vehicle registration, you must do so in person. New Jersey does not accept registration applications either online or through the mail.
